AT&T U-verse TV to deliver HD, SD NFL action

AT&T and NFL Network last week announced a distribution agreement to deliver NFL Network programming as part of the AT&T U-verse TV channel lineup. HD and SD feeds of the NFL Network, as well as video on demand programming, will be available to AT&T U-verse TV subscribers.

The NFL Network will provide nearly 2000 original hours of programming, incorporating 168 game telecasts, including the Thursday-Saturday regular-season prime time games from the upcoming 2006 NFL season on HD and SD feeds, as well as access to all key annual NFL events such as the preseason, regular-season, postseason, Super Bowl, Pro Bowl, NFL Scouting Combine, mini-camps, the NFL Draft, training camp and free agency news.
